Systems Engineering is a field of computing that focuses on the design, development, and implementation of complex systems. It involves the integration of multiple disciplines, such as software engineering, hardware engineering, and project management, to create a unified system. Systems Engineering is used to develop and maintain large-scale systems, such as computer networks, telecommunications systems, and industrial control systems. It is also used to develop and maintain software applications, such as enterprise resource planning (ERP) systems and customer relationship management (CRM) systems.
